[Detailed Description of the Invention] [Technical Field of the Invention] This invention relates to a guide rail fixing device for a car or counterweight moving up and down in an elevator hoistway.

As is well known, an elevator car and a counterweight are guided along guide rails by guide rollers or guide shoes to ascend and descend within a hoistway. The guide rail is vertically supported and fixed to the inner wall of the hoistway by a fixing device using metal fittings such as angle members. The guide rails are usually fixed at intervals of about 2 to 3 meters for each guide rail over the entire height of the hoistway. For this reason, the number of metal fittings for the fixing device ranges from several tens to several hundred pieces per elevator.

Conventionally, the metal fittings of the fixing device generally have a construction error of about ±20 mm, so the distance between the inner wall of the hoistway and the back of the guide rail is measured for each elevator and at all fixing locations, and the actual dimensions are calculated. They were manufactured individually based on the standards, delivered to the site, and installed. For this reason, we make different metal fittings one by one,
It takes a lot of time and effort to manufacture, the product cost is high, and the installation work on site is very troublesome.Furthermore, it is not easy to make fine adjustments and it is very troublesome to insert a liner, so the efficiency of the installation work is extremely low. Katta.

For this reason, recently Jikko No. 54-34352, Jikko No. 55
As proposed in No. 6794 or Japanese Patent Publication No. 55-28992, fixing devices using metal fittings that can be mass-produced and are adjustable on site have been used.

An example of this will be briefly explained with reference to FIGS. 8 and 9. A wall-side metal fitting 2 has a vertical piece 2a that is attached to the inner wall 1 of the hoistway and a horizontal piece 2b that extends to the guide rail 3 side at right angles thereto. and a rail-side metal fitting 4 having an engaging horizontal piece 4a that is engaged with the upper surface of the horizontal piece 2b of the wall-side metal fitting 2, and a rail-holding vertical piece 4b that is perpendicular to the engaging horizontal piece 4a. Engagement of horizontal piece 2b and rail side metal fitting 4 A pair of left and right connecting long holes 2c and 4c are formed in the horizontal piece 4a, respectively, and these are overlapped vertically and fastened with fasteners 5 such as bolts, spring washers, and nuts. are doing. In addition, a pair of left and right clip attachment holes 4d are formed in the rail holding vertical piece 4b of the rail side metal fitting 4, and the left and right clips 6 are attached to the holes 4d so as to hold the guide rail 3 under pressure by tightening the bolts 7. A pair of left and right elongated mounting holes 2d are formed in the vertical piece 2a of the side metal fitting 2, and the wall side metal fitting 2 is installed by fitting the anchor bolts 8 protruding from the inner wall 1 of the hoistway and tightening them with nuts 9. This is the configuration that will be used.

During on-site installation, the wall side fitting 2 is attached to the hoistway inner wall 1, and the rail holding vertical piece 4b of the rail side fitting 4, which has been temporarily tightened with the fastener 5, is positioned on the back side of the guide rail 3. Loosen the fastener 5 and attach the rail side metal fitting 4 to the wall side metal fitting 2.
slide through the long fastening holes 2c, 4c to adjust the distance H from the hoistway inner wall 1 to the back surface of the guide rail 3, and then tighten the fastener 5 to connect the rail side metal fitting 4 to the wall side metal fitting 2. conclude,
Furthermore, the joints between the two are welded and fixed.

By the way, in the case of the above-mentioned rail fixing device, it is convenient because it can be adjusted on-site, but as mentioned above, the number of metal fittings of the guide rail fixing device for one elevator is very large, and each one has to be bolted and nutted. It is quite troublesome to adjust and tighten the fastener 5 using the fastener 5, and there is a problem that the work efficiency is low and a lot of labor is required. In addition, in order to insert and fasten the fasteners 5 into the long connecting holes 2c and 4c,
The width to which the spring washer of the fastener 5 joins (generally 20
The horizontal pieces 2b and 4b of the wall-side fitting 2 and the rail-side fitting 4 must be lapped by a width of approximately It had the disadvantage of being short.
Furthermore, it is necessary to form long holes for connection in both the wall-side metal fitting 2 and the rail-side metal fitting, which has the drawback of increasing manufacturing costs.

This idea was devised in view of the above circumstances, and it eliminates the various drawbacks of the conventional method, is easy to manufacture, reduces costs, is extremely easy and convenient to install and adjust at the installation site, and can be installed from the inner wall of the hoistway. It is an object of the present invention to provide a highly practical elevator guide rail fixing device that allows a wide range of adjustment of the distance to the guide rail.

The elevator guide rail fixing device of this invention includes a wall-side metal fitting that has a vertical piece that is attached to the inner wall of the hoistway and a horizontal piece that is perpendicular to the vertical piece, and an engaging horizontal piece that is engaged with the horizontal piece of the wall-side metal fitting. In an elevator guide rail fixing device comprising a rail-side metal fitting having a vertical piece and a rail-holding vertical piece that holds the guide rail through a rail clip at right angles thereto, the wall-side metal fitting and the rail-side metal fitting are a spring-clip-shaped bending engagement portion that presses and engages at least one of the horizontal pieces in a direction perpendicular to the inner wall of the hoistway to which the wall-side fitting is attached to the other horizontal piece so as to be able to adjust the sliding position; This configuration eliminates the need for conventional fasteners such as bolts and nuts and long connecting holes, making installation and adjustment work easier and simpler.

A first embodiment of this invention will be described below with reference to FIGS. 1 to 3. Components in the figure that are the same as those in FIGS. 1 and 2 are given the same reference numerals to simplify the explanation. In the figure, 12 is a wall metal fitting, 14
is a rail side metal fitting, and this wall side metal fitting 12 has a structure that integrally has a vertical piece 12a attached to the shaft inner wall 1 and a horizontal piece 12b that is perpendicular to the vertical piece 12a. A pair of left and right long mounting holes 12 that slide into the anchor bolts 8 protruding from the
c is formed, but the horizontal piece 12b is not formed with any conventional long holes for connection, and the top and bottom edges of the horizontal piece 12b are obliquely chamfered 12.
Only e has been applied. The rail-side metal fitting 14 includes an engaging horizontal piece 14a that engages with the horizontal piece 12b of the wall-side metal fitting 12, and a rail holding vertical piece 14b that holds the guide rail 3 through the rail clip 6 at right angles thereto. The rail holding vertical piece 14b has a pair of left and right clip attachment holes 14d, but the engaging horizontal piece 14a does not have any conventional connecting holes. Instead, the engaging horizontal piece 1
Spring clip-shaped engaging bent portions 14e curved in an arc shape are integrally formed on the left and right edges of 4a, and the inner peripheral gap B of each of the left and right engaging bent portions 14e is the horizontal piece 12b of the wall side fitting 12. The left and right engaging bent portions 14e can be firmly inserted into the left and right edges of the horizontal piece 12b of the wall fitting 12 from their tips to engage with pressure. It's summery. The clamping force of the engaging bent portion 14e against the horizontal piece 12b is set to be from several kilograms to about 20 kilograms, and when the worker pushes or pulls both the metal fittings 12 and 14, the horizontal piece 12
b and 14a can be easily slid relative to each other to adjust the depth of engagement with each other.

In the guide rail fixing device configured as described above, the wall side fitting 1 can be removed from the disassembled state shown in FIG.
Attach the horizontal piece 1 of the rail side metal fitting 14 to the horizontal piece 12b of 2.
Push in the left and right engaging bent portions 14e of 4a to engage them with pressure, and in that state, transport to the elevator installation site,
Then, at the site, the vertical piece 12a of the wall side fitting 12 is installed.
is tightened and fixed to the inner wall 1 of the hoistway with anchor bolts 8 and nuts 9, and the horizontal piece 14 of the rail side metal fitting 14 is attached to the horizontal piece 12b of the wall side metal fitting 12.
By pushing or pulling a to appropriately change the depth of engagement, the distance H from the inner wall 1 of the hoistway to the back surface of the guide rail 3 can be adjusted appropriately. After the adjustment, the engaging portions of the two horizontal pieces 12b and 14a are welded together to complete the installation of the fixing device. Note that the rail holding vertical piece 14 of the rail side metal fitting 14
As in the conventional case, left and right rail clips 6 are provided on b with bolts 7 to hold the guide rail 3.

Therefore, with the above-mentioned fixing device, there is no need for conventional fasteners, and the labor required for installation and adjustment work on site can be drastically reduced. Engagement horizontal piece 1
The depth of the engagement lap with 4a is determined by the spring clip-like engagement bent portion 14e sandwiching the horizontal piece 12b.
It is sufficient if the depth of the clamping is at least several mm, and it may be less than the width of a spring washer such as a conventional fastener. This allows a wide adjustment range of the distance H from the inner wall 1 of the hoistway. can. Furthermore, there is no need to form long holes for connection in both horizontal pieces 12b, 14a, making their manufacture easy, and in addition, there is no need for fasteners, resulting in cost reduction. By forming the chamfer 12e at the tip of the horizontal piece 12b of the wall-side metal fitting 12, the work of fitting the engaging bent portion 14e into the horizontal piece 12b becomes easy and convenient.

Next, a second embodiment of this invention will be explained with reference to FIG. In this case, the horizontal piece 12a and the vertical piece 12b of the wall side fitting 12 are made to have different width dimensions in the direction perpendicular to the left-right direction, and both pieces 12a and 12b can be selectively set as the vertical piece or the horizontal piece. Both pieces 12a, 1 can be made into one piece.
2b, anchor bolts 8 of the hoistway inner wall 1, respectively.
A pair of left and right mounting slots 12d are formed to slide into each other, and the rail side metal fitting 14 also has its engaging horizontal piece 14a and rail holding vertical piece 14b having different widths in the same manner as described above. piece 1
Both pieces 14a and 14b are provided with a pair of left and right clip attachment holes 14d and an engaging bent portion 14e so that either of them can be selectively used as an engaging horizontal piece or a rail holding vertical piece. It is the composition.

これにて前述した第1実施例同様の効果が得ら
れる上に、壁側金具12とレール側金具14との
一方又は両方の垂直片と水平片とを入替えて組合
わせを各種変えることにより、上記距離Hの各種
異なる調整範囲を得ることができて、その調整範
囲をより拡大できるようになる。
In this way, the same effects as in the first embodiment described above can be obtained, and by changing the vertical piece and horizontal piece of one or both of the wall-side metal fitting 12 and the rail-side metal fitting 14, various combinations can be made. Various different adjustment ranges of the distance H can be obtained, and the adjustment range can be further expanded.

Further, FIG. 5 shows a third embodiment of this invention, in which the left and right edges of the horizontal piece 12b of the wall-side fitting 12 are opposite to the second embodiment shown in FIG. A spring clip-like engaging bent portion 12f is provided at the engaging horizontal piece 1 of the rail side metal fitting 14.
With the configuration in which both side edges of 4a are sandwiched, the same effects as in the above embodiment can be obtained in this case as well. It is clear that if an engaging bent portion (not shown) is also provided on the vertical piece 12a of the wall-side metal fitting 12, it will be possible to change the adjustment range of the distance H by replacing the vertical piece and the horizontal piece. be.

FIGS. 6 and 7 show a fourth embodiment of this invention. Here, the guide rail 3 is mainly fixed with its back surface 3a against the inner wall 1 of the hoistway. Hold it so that it is perpendicular to the For this reason, the wall side metal fitting 12 is similar to that shown in Figs. 1 to 3, but the rail side metal fitting 15 is oriented 90 degrees differently.
is used, and a spring clip-shaped engaging bent portion 15e is provided at the end of the horizontal engaging piece 15a of the rail-side metal fitting 15, that is, at the end opposite to the rail holding vertical piece 15b that is perpendicular thereto. That is wall bracket 1
The guide rail 3 is engaged with the right side edge of the horizontal piece 12b of No. 2, and the distance H between the center of the guide rail 3 and the inner wall 1 of the hoistway can be adjusted, and the same effect as described above can be obtained. In this case, conversely, an engaging bent portion may be provided on the right edge of the horizontal piece 12b of the wall-side metal fitting 12.
